Transaction edcbb12cad793b7406e72ea68ba84c5ac74c531c0afeedb35db91cc6387ba4db
1 Input
1 Output
-
edcbb12cad793b7406e72ea68ba84c5ac74c531c0afeedb35db91cc6387ba4db:0
- value
- 19427
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0dafaf52c1b87afc2b3684d73938f309383c9e0a OP_EQUAL
- address
- 32wPAqQUFMLRuQbg5ty5Aakci3uyQ9gJip